Mary Dixon Hatcher, 95, entered into rest Sunday, February 2, 2025. She was born in Girard to the late Charles Fulword “Fully” and Alberta “Berta” Long Dixon and was a lifelong resident of Burke County. She was of the Baptist faith. In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her brothers, Rayford Dixon, Earl Dixon, Otis Dixon, and Dan Dixon; and her sisters, Margie Reddick Scott, Floy Carroll, Reba Moody, and Susie Mallard Ward.
She is survived by five children, Grady Dixon (Vicky) of Sardis, Ralph Odom of Sardis, Glynn Odom of Sardis, Samuel Hatcher of Sardis, and Sheila Zipperer Summerlin (Bill) of Sardis; 10 grandchildren; 14 great grandchildren; 3 great great grandchildren; three brothers, Ira Dixon of Girard, Herbie Dixon (Nell) of Girard, and Charles Dixon of Girard; a sister, Patricia Taylor (Jake) of Augusta; a sister-in-law, Nancy Lee Dixon of Girard; and many nieces and nephews.
Graveside Services will be held 2:00pm Thursday, February 6 at Bethlehem Baptist Church Cemetery. The family will receive friends one hour prior to the service.
